What a view! A perfect sunny garden spot with unrestricted views of the Sea / Bristol Channel, south Wales and Valley of Rocks. Colin, Jill and Tom are a great team behind the bar and restaurant, plus their other amazing smiley staff. They go out their way to serve and help you. Its like being part of a family. Great selection of generous sized meals (Ploughman's for two is our favourite!) and a glass of their OWN Caffyns sparkling medium sweet cider. You can also take out a bottle of wine from their accessible fridge. We are local and come here often. Its out the way and has the last sun of the day, where Lynmouth will be in darkness during the height of summer!
